The color of warning lights or symbols in a Tata Tiago indicates their importance and the nature of the issue they’re highlighting.

Warning lights in vehicles, including those in the Tata Tiago, are typically categorized into three groups based on their colors and importance. These groups are:

  • Green or Blue: These lights provide information about the vehicle’s features or systems, such as high beams, turn signals, or cruise control. They are for informational purposes and typically not cause for immediate concern.
  • Amber or Yellow: Yellow or amber lights signify non-critical issues that require the driver’s attention but aren’t emergencies. They may indicate things like a fault in the ABS system, low fuel, or a service reminder.
  • Red and/or flashing: These are the most critical warnings and demand immediate attention. They often indicate serious issues like engine problems, low oil pressure, or overheating, and issues related to safety, such as seat belt warnings. Ignoring red warning lights can lead to severe damage or safety risks.

10. Speed Limit Warning

Name : Tata Tiago Speed Limit Warning.
Description : This symbol comes ON with one time audible sound per 2 minutes when vehicle speed is more than 80 Kmph. This symbol remains ON with continuous audible sound when Vehicle Speed is more than 120 kmph. At this stage, reduce the vehicle speed. This symbol and audible sound will get OFF when vehicle speed reduces below 80 kmph.

14. Driver Seat Belt Warning

Name : Tata Tiago Driver Seat Belt Warning.
Description : The seat belt warning indicator in the Tata Tiago functions as follows:

  • When you turn the ignition ‘ON’, the seat belt warning light comes on for 4 seconds as a reminder.
  • If the seat belt remains unfastened, the light will stay continuously illuminated for 30 seconds.
  • If you’re driving with the seat belt unfastened and the vehicle speed exceeds 4 kmph, the warning light will come on initially, but there won’t be an audio chime.
  • If you continue to drive with the seat belt unbuckled, and the vehicle speed goes above 15 kmph, a final warning will start. This includes an audio chime that will persist for 90 seconds continuously.

These functions are designed to encourage seat belt usage for safety.

16. Passenger Seat Belt Warning

Name : Tata Tiago Passenger Seat Belt Warning.
Description : The seat belt warning system in the Tata Tiago for the co-driver (passenger) functions as follows:

  • When the ignition is ‘ON’, and the co-driver’s (passenger’s) seat belt is not fastened, the seat belt warning light will come on as an initial warning. However, there won’t be an audio chime.
  • The warning light will turn OFF when the co-driver (passenger) fastens their seat belt.
  • If the co-driver (passenger) continues to travel with the seat belt unfastened and the vehicle speed exceeds 15 km/hr, a final warning will start.
  • This final warning includes an audio chime that will continue for 93 seconds. During this final warning, the co-driver’s (passenger’s) seat belt warning light will also start flashing along with the audio alarm.

18. Immobilizer

Name : Tata Tiago Immobilizer Warning.
Description : The immobilizer warning light serves as an indicator for your vehicle’s anti-theft system. It illuminates when the system does not recognize the car key being used, which could be due to reasons such as using the wrong key or a key with a low battery. Here’s what each state of the immobilizer warning light indicates:

  • Blinks: The light blinks when the vehicle is in an immobilized condition, and a key is not inserted.
  • Lamp ON: If the light remains on continuously, it signals a problem with the key or the immobilizer system itself.
  • Lamp OFF: When the light is off, it signifies a normal condition, indicating that an authenticated key user is present, and the engine will start as usual.
